Orange Cake

  • 3/4 cup butter
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 1/4 cups fl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 cup sour milk or cream
  • 1/2 cup seedless raisins (optional)
  • 1 cup pecans, chopped
  • grated rind of 2 oranges
  • 1 cup orange juice
  • 1/2 cup sugar
Preheat oven to 350°F., a moderate oven. Cream butter well, add 1 cup sugar gradually. Beat until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, beating well. Sift 2 cups flour, baking powder and baking soda. Add alternately with milk to the butter mixture. Mix rest of flour with raisins, nuts and grated rind, add to dough and stir until smooth. Bake 1 hour in a greased and floured 9" tube pan. When done, immediately pour over it orange juice mixed with 1/2 cup of sugar. Let stand in pan until cool.
